WebbThe starch sources (tubers, grains and roots) are usually soaked in water and wet ground. Sodium metabisulphite or another chemical agent is used to retard microbial growth and impede enzyme activity. Locally known as ‘rumbia’, Melanau communities in Sarawak consume starch obtained from sago palm as their staple food source (Mohamad Naim et al., 2016). Many scientists consider sago palm as the ‘starch crop of the 21st century’ (Singhal et al., 2008). This
